Compass Cards are convenient, reloadable fare cards that can be used when taking transit within Metro Vancouver. Cards can be loaded with Stored Value, or with prepaid passes.

Starting Jan. 5, 2026, TransLink is increasing service on 37 routes across the region to address overcrowding, improve convenience for customers, and extend the hours of service on some routes.

Expo Line Elevators at Waterfront, Stadium–Chinatown, Nanaimo, and 22nd Street stations are out of service while being replaced. Alternative routes are available.
